Overview: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ale

Authorization to operate a taxi, limousine, or rideshare service. Includes vehicle registration, background checks, and insurance requirements.

How to Apply: Step-by-Step

Check Palmdale zoning requirements

Before applying, verify your business location in Palmdale's Los Angeles County is properly zoned for your intended use. Contact the Palmdale planning department for a zoning verification letter.

Gather required documents

Collect all necessary paperwork including rideshare permit application, vehicle inspection and registration, background check clearance. Having everything assembled before you start the application avoids the most common rejection reasons.

Submit your application

File your taxi/rideshare permit application with the Palmdale city clerk or licensing department. Many California municipalities now accept online applications, which can shave a week off processing time.

Pay applicable fees

Submit payment of $300–$3000 (typical range for Palmdale). Fees may vary based on your business type, size, and the specific license tier you're applying for.

Await processing & approval

Processing typically takes 4-8 weeks in Palmdale. Smaller municipalities often approve sooner during off-peak periods — sometimes in half the published time.

Frequently Asked Questions

How much does a Taxi/Rideshare Permit cost in Palmdale, CA?

The typical cost for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ale ranges from $300 to $3000. Fees vary based on your business type, size, and Palmdale's specific municipal requirements. Contact the Palmdale city clerk's office for exact current fees.

How long does it take to get a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ale?

Processing time for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ale is typically 4-8 weeks. Smaller municipalities often process applications faster than the state average.

What documents do I need for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ale, California?

To apply for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ale, you'll generally need: Rideshare permit application, Vehicle inspection and registration, Background check clearance, Insurance verification (commercial liability), Driver training certification. You may also need to register with the California Secretary of State. Contact Palmdale's licensing department for the complete checklist.

Do I need to renew my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ale?

Yes, a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ale requires annual renewal. Mark your calendar — most California municipalities send renewal notices 30-60 days before expiration.

Where do I apply for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it in Palmdale?

You can apply for a Taxi/Rideshare Permit through the Palmdale city government offices, typically the city clerk or licensing department. For state-level requirements, visit sos.ca.gov. Many California cities now offer online application portals.
